初入Android——基础控件学习
初入Android——基础控件学习
Android开发离不开控件,这篇随笔就是我自己用来记录学习Android控件知识的!!!
一、TextView
1-1、TextView的基础
TextView是Android UI 控件(文本框控件)
基础属性
- Android:layout_width :设置控件的宽度
- Android:layout_height :设置控件的高度
- Android:id :设置这个控件TextView的一个id名称(用来方便的引用这个控件)
- Android:text :设置显示的文本内容
- Android:textColor :设置文字的颜色(#00000000)
- Android:textStyle :设置文字的风格,(有三个值分别是:normal(无效果)、bold(加粗)、italic(斜体))
- Android:textSize :设置文字的大小,这里的单位一般用sp
- Android:background :设置控件的背景颜色,可以填充颜色,也可以填充图片
- Android:gravity :设置空间中内容的对齐方向
说明:
- (1)在Android开发中,我们颜色所用到的格式是 #00000000 的格式(有8位),其中前两位表示的是颜色的透明度,从00到FF,之后的六位就是RGB颜色的格式
- (2)在Android开发中,我们很少直接将文本的内容和文字的颜色直接写在空间的文件当中,我们通常会写到 values 文件内的color.xml和string.xml文件中,在TextView控件中通过@string/***或者@color/***的方式引用.xml文件中的内容。(这样更加方便我们调用已有的格式,能够更好的适配不同的Android手机)
1-2、带阴影的TextView
主要就是阴影设置的属性
- Android:shadowColor :设置阴影的颜色,需要与shadowRadius一起使用才有效果
- Android:shadowRadius:设置阴影的模糊程度,设置的值越小,越与文字的颜色相同,建议设置大一点
- Android:shadowDx :设置阴影在水平方向上的偏移,就是水平方向上阴影开始的横坐标位置
- Android:shadowDy :设置阴影在竖直方向上的偏移,就是竖直方向上阴影开始的纵坐标位置
__EOF__

本文作者:HeartCloud
本文链接:https://www.cnblogs.com/soosoo/p/16475591.html
关于博主:评论和私信会在第一时间回复。或者直接私信我。
版权声明:本博客所有文章除特别声明外,均采用 BY-NC-SA 许可协议。转载请注明出处!
声援博主:如果您觉得文章对您有帮助,可以点击文章右下角【推荐】一下。您的鼓励是博主的最大动力!
本文链接:https://www.cnblogs.com/soosoo/p/16475591.html
关于博主:评论和私信会在第一时间回复。或者直接私信我。
版权声明:本博客所有文章除特别声明外,均采用 BY-NC-SA 许可协议。转载请注明出处!
声援博主:如果您觉得文章对您有帮助,可以点击文章右下角【推荐】一下。您的鼓励是博主的最大动力!
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· 终于写完轮子一部分:tcp代理 了,记录一下
· 震惊!C++程序真的从main开始吗?99%的程序员都答错了
· 别再用vector<bool>了!Google高级工程师:这可能是STL最大的设计失误
· 单元测试从入门到精通
· 【硬核科普】Trae如何「偷看」你的代码?零基础破解AI编程运行原理